Choosing the best wildflower meadow seed mix involves understanding your space, goals, and plant preferences. Not all mixes are created equal, and some tradeoffs are inevitable. A well-chosen seed mix can transform a neglected patch into a thriving ecosystem, but selecting the wrong one may lead to poor germination or invasive species. Consider how much area you want to cover, the types of flowers you prefer, and whether attracting pollinators or creating a low-maintenance landscape is your priority. Being aware of these factors helps you make an informed decision that matches your expectations and site conditions.Seed Diversity and Composition
Look for mixes that contain a variety of species, including both annuals and perennials, to ensure a long-lasting bloom cycle. Diversity not only creates visual interest but also supports a broader range of pollinators and wildlife. Native plant content is often preferable, as these species are better adapted to local conditions and require less maintenance. However, highly diverse mixes can sometimes include invasive species, so check for reputable sources that specify native or non-invasive blends.
Germination Rates and Seed Quality
High germination rates indicate that the seeds are viable and more likely to establish quickly. Quality seeds often come from reputable suppliers and are tested for purity and vigor. Cheaper mixes may contain lower-quality seeds or fillers that reduce overall success. Investing in a seed mix with proven germination success can save time and effort, especially for large projects or planting in difficult conditions.
Price and Seed Quantity
Assess the cost per square foot or per seed count to determine value. Larger quantities tend to be more economical, making them suitable for extensive meadows. However, more seed isn’t always better if the mix isn’t tailored to your climate or soil. Consider your budget and project size—sometimes a smaller, high-quality mix offers better results than a large but lower-quality batch.
Climate and Soil Compatibility
Select mixes suited to your USDA plant hardiness zone and soil type. Some mixes are formulated for dry, rocky, or shaded areas, while others thrive in moist, rich soils. Matching the seed mix to your local conditions improves germination success and reduces maintenance. Always check the product details for zone recommendations and soil preferences to avoid disappointment.
Ease of Planting and Maintenance
Consider how simple it is to sow the seeds—some mixes require scarification or specific planting times, while others can be broadcast directly onto prepared soil. Multi-season bloomers reduce the need for replanting and maintenance. Read reviews to gauge how much effort is needed for establishment and ongoing care, especially if you prefer a low-maintenance landscape.
Frequently Asked Questions
Can I plant wildflower seed mixes in a small backyard garden?
Absolutely. Many wildflower seed mixes are suitable for small gardens, especially those labeled for lower quantities or specific zones. Look for mixes with smaller seed counts or those designed for garden beds rather than large-scale planting. Keep in mind that some mixes are intended for extensive meadow projects, so choose one that matches your space and maintenance preferences.
How long does it take for wildflowers to bloom after planting?
The time varies depending on the seed mix and climate conditions. Typically, annual wildflowers bloom within a few months, often in the first season, while perennials may take 1-2 years to establish and bloom consistently. Proper site preparation and watering can accelerate growth. Patience is key, but most mixes will provide some blooms in the first year if seeded at the right time.
Are native wildflower mixes better than non-native options?
Native mixes generally support local ecosystems better, attracting native pollinators and wildlife while reducing invasive risks. They tend to adapt more easily to local soil and climate conditions, leading to higher success rates. However, some non-native mixes can provide vibrant color and quick establishment, making them suitable for certain aesthetic or ecological goals. Always choose reputable sources to ensure plant safety and ecological compatibility.
Do I need to prepare my soil before planting wildflower seeds?
Soil preparation can significantly improve germination and growth, especially in compacted or weed-infested areas. Removing weeds, loosening the soil, and adding compost can create a better environment for seeds to take root. Some mixes are designed for direct broadcast and require minimal prep, but investing a little effort upfront often results in a more successful and lush meadow.
How often should I water my wildflower meadow after planting?
Consistent moisture during the germination period—typically the first 4-6 weeks—is essential for good results. After establishment, many wildflowers are drought-tolerant and require less frequent watering. Overwatering can lead to root rot, so it’s best to monitor soil moisture and water only when needed, especially during dry spells. Mulching can also help retain soil moisture and reduce watering needs.
